Income Officer - York, United Kingdom - City of York Council
Description
An exciting role has become available in our busy Financial Transactions Team. You will be required to undertake a range of duties, with the key objective of supporting Adults Social Services.
The role involves the processing of invoices and payments to care providers by means of direct invoice input, and file upload via the council's provider portal.
You will be allocated individual service user accounts on a monthly basis to carry out annual reconciliation of social care contributions and process refunds or supplementary charges where necessary.
Once trained, we offer home working, with current requirement to work from West Offices approx. 2 days per week, to deal with post, issuing pre-paid cards, and other admin tasks as required.
The Transactions team work closely with Adults Social Care Teams, and Customer Accounts Team to answer charging/payments queries from outside customers and care providers.
You will be expected to deal with vulnerable customers, often at stressful times in their lives, therefore you should have excellent customer service skills, and be able to deal with queries in a confident and efficient manner.
You will be provided with on-the-job training for all tasks required.
This role is suitable as a jobs share opportunity.
As this role is public facing, applicants will need to demonstrate, at interview, their competency to converse and provide advice and guidance to members of the public, in spoken English to CEFR level C2: Can express him/herself spontaneously at length with a natural conversational flow, avoiding or backtracking around any difficulty so smoothly that the person with whom they are conversing is hardly aware of it.
